- This is a totally objective comparison of the Ninja Blast Portable Blender vs Nutribullet GO review.
As expected, the Ninja Blast Portable Blender was outperformed by the Nutribullet GO in this review.
The Ninja Blast Portable Blender is twice the price of the Nutribullet GO and lacks functionality and features.
Do not buy the Ninja Blast Portable Blender, go with the Nutribullet GO instead.
The #NinjaBlast Portable Blender cost $80 at #walmart while the #Nutribullet GO was $40 at walmart. - Розваги

Why does it suck to drink with the base on it? And why even take off the base when you wash it? just blend water (maybe a drop of soap)
It’s heavy and awkward to drink with the base on it. Worse than an oversized novelty beer mug because this doesn’t have a handle.
You gotta take the base off when you wash it. I tried blending it with soap, but all the little food particles get stuck in there.
All that said apparently ninja change the design so the new ones are different now and better because they realized this was a horrible design. They made all the new ones better so don’t buy an old version. Make sure you get the most up-to-date version of the new ninja and it’s better and they change the way it attaches to the base and you don’t have to drink out of of it with the base attached to it anymore.
